Cain Evans

Senior Lecturer Computer Science, Programme Leader MSc Advanced Computer Science
School of Computing and Digital Technology
Dr Evans is a Senior Lecturer in Computer Science. He has been working in higher education since 1999 and at Birmingham City University since 2001. He has published articles on E-business, mobile computing and smart-care-space and been published in journals, conferences and edited books. More recently, he has been focusing on Open Big Data and Smart City.
Dr Evans has previously held the roles of Programme Lead for Computer Science and Information Systems, Master’s project coordinator and Course Director for Computer Science and numerous other roles. He is active in University life and has served on Senate and as University representative at various approval events.
He completed a Computer Science degree at Bristol University and his Ph.D. at Birmingham University.
After graduating he worked at EDS in various roles, including Systems Development and IT Project Management. He has lived and travelled widely in the Far East, teaching IT/Computer Science and IT consultancy.
